To find the value of x in the equation 8/9 = 12/x, we can solve for x by cross-multiplying.
Here's how:
Step 1: Multiply the numerator of the first fraction (8) by the denominator of the second fraction (x).
8 * x = 8x
Step 2: Multiply the denominator of the first fraction (9) by the numerator of the second fraction (12).
9 * 12 = 108
Step 3: Set up the equation by equating the two results obtained from steps 1 and 2.
8x = 108
Step 4: Solve for x by dividing both sides of the equation by 8.
x = 108/8
x = 13.5
Therefore, in the equation 8/9 = 12/x, the value of x is 13.5.
